PIQUA — As fall colors begin to fade, fallen leaves can get in the way of people trying to keep their yards looking nice.
The City of Piqua is offering help to make keeping up with lawn care a little easier.
Inside the Piqua Cares Community Trailer, people can find lawn care tools such as a leaf blower, shovels, a rake and more.

Everything inside of the trailer is available to anyone in the city to rent for free.
“Whether it be elderly, disabled, just really anyone that needed help fixing up their properties. If they wanted to help a project in our parks - It gave them the opportunity to have equipment without purchasing the equipment,” said Brittany Van Horn, City of Piqua Public Relations.
The trailer has been available to loan since 2019, but not many people have taken advantage of it services.

“I think people may just not know and people probably don’t know how to get their hands on it and so the biggest thing is calling out health and sanitation department or just stopping in,” Van Horn said.
The tools and supplies are locally donated and replenished.
“Everything in it is from Piqua, which is great—the community really coming together,” Van Horn said.
A few weeks ago, several residents rented out the trailer to help clean up properties of those who are unable to.
Residents can rent the trailer for up to five days. People looking to rent the trailer can apply online at www.piquaoh.org.
